Abstract
A lens unit or the like with improved ability to capture proper images by reducing the likelihood that water droplets will adhere to the lens surface and change the refractive index. A surface of a lens portion (1) is imparted with a water-repellent property and a surface of a non-lens portion (2), surrounding the lens portion (1), is imparted with a hydrophilic property. As a result, if droplets on the surface of the lens portion (1) contact the non-lens portion (2), the droplets are guided from the water-repellent surface of the lens portion (1) to the hydrophilic surface of the non-lens portion (2) thereby reducing the number of droplets residing on the lens portion (1).
